The History of Native American Jingle Dresses

1. The Origins of Jingle Dresses

The jingle dress, also known as the healing dress, originated in the Ojibwe community in the early 20th century. It was created by a father who dreamed of the dress as a symbol of hope and healing for his daughter, who was gravely ill. The dress gained popularity and soon became an integral part of Native American powwows and ceremonies.

Are jingle dresses only worn during ceremonies?Jingle dresses are primarily worn during powwows and ceremonial events. However, they can also be seen at cultural festivals and special occasions.2. What is the significance of the jingles on the dress?The jingles attached to the dress create a rhythmic sound during movement, believed to have healing properties. They symbolize the power of sound and the connection between the physical body and spiritual realms.5.
